Our Story
Ristorante Fontana opened its doors in 1994, when Marco and Elena Conti brought their grandmother's recipes from Emilia-Romagna to Zürich's Niederdorf quarter. What started as a 12-table trattoria is now one of the city's most beloved Italian institutions.
We make everything from scratch. Our pasta dough is rolled each morning, our sauces simmer for hours, and our wood-fired oven — imported from Naples in 2001 — runs at 450 °C for the crispiest, most authentic pizza in Switzerland.
No shortcuts. No compromises. Just food that tastes exactly like it should.
